We have been to St. John numerous times and have always stayed in a villa. We're headed down to St. John in July, and my husband wants to try Gallows Point Resort. He wants to be closer to Cruz Bay, etc. I'm considering it, but I love the villa experience too. Can I get some feedback from folks who have stayed in both a villa and at Gallows Point?

My husband and I have stayed at both villas in St.John and Gallows....we really enjoyed both. They each have their ups and downs. Gallows is very strict about noise....which was not a problem for us, but might be for some (example: music playing after a certain hour). However, it is an easy walk into town which we really enjoyed. Try it out at Gallows! It is a lovely place and the views are excellent (I definately suggest an oceanview upper-we stayed in 7D which was fabulous). Gallows has a nice little convenient store on the premises which is nice. They can set up excursions or do something as simple as call you a taxi. And ZoZo's restaurant is nice if you haven't eaten there.

We will be heading back this august and will be renting a villa (we have another couple joining us). We go through private homes for private vacations which have gorgeous homes...but just like most, they are pretty far from town but very close to the beaches. It's a trade off.

Atleast they both have kitchens!!!
